X ^ 2 + 4x - 7 = 0<br><br> Solve using the Quadratic Formula
aalyn [17]

There's a special case of the quadratic formula called the Shakespeare Quadratic Formula (2b or -2b) that applies when the linear coefficient is even.

x^2-2Bx + C \textrm{ has zeros }x = B \pm\sqrt{B^2 - C}

If you're planning on solving a lot of quadratic equations quickly, it's good to know.

Here we have

x^2 + 4x - 7 = 0

so

x = -2 \pm \sqrt{2^2 - -7}

x = -2 \pm \sqrt{11}
